  • There are various forms of "final loads", balls with different colour, balls bigger in colour, indifferent things like patato, limon, baseballs, chicks and mice. Since this trick is consider the base trick and a form of prayer, it ends up producing "vibhuti". In this case it seems that it is charcoal dust. I have done this with rice and even confetti.

    It is an toy. It represents a chicken. Traditionally in India and other places like Egypt etc. magicians ended the cups and balls routine by producing three chickens from under the cups. I guess he did not want to use a live chicken. Actually in this performance he has kind of captured the various moves and techniques he knows.

    In fact there are more than XV phases in all that he has done. So it is rather long but for me this video is an excellent source of learning.

    What he is doing are Hindu Cups and Balls. So there is nothing strange about them. They are the oldest trick in magic. Though the books say that Cups and Ball were first seen in an Egyptian painting. Modern experts think it is not true. This is the opinion of Mr. Bill Palmer who is an expert in Cups and Balls and also has a museum.

    If you think he is simply doing false transfers and palming I am sorry you have been very successfully miss directed by him. I take your point that he is not the best example of economy of movement but this is a new concept developed my Vernon. Earlier magicians were loud. His performance is in the old style. He is just jingling the bell earlier they also did flute playing and other things. Basically it was to entertain and at times magic took a back seat.
